Model N Channel Revenue Management and Deal Analytics Applications Selected by FCILeading Global Electronic Connector Manufacturer Will Also Expand CurrentModel N Deployment of Global Price Management and Deal Management to its Motorized Vehicles Division REDWOOD SHORES, California – April 30, 2008 – Model N, Inc., a leader in Revenue Management solutions, today announced that FCI has selected Model N’s High Tech Channel Revenue Management and Deal Analytics applications to enhance its visibility into channel sales activities and improve its pricing and contract management processes. FCI began its relationship with Model N in 2003, when it implemented Model N’s Global Price Management and Deal Management applications. The company’s satisfaction with the value derived from its initial Model N deployment was further supported by an audit conducted by a leading management consultancy, which citied Model N’s Global Price Management solution as best in class. FCI’s high return on investment, along with the strong recommendation from industry experts, has led the company to expand its relationship with Model N by acquiring Model N’s Channel Revenue Management and Deal Analytics applications. The company is simultaneously extending its existing Model N deployment to its Motorized Vehicles division. With Model N High Tech Channel Revenue Management, FCI is acquiring a powerful, industry-tailored solution that will improve visibility into channel sales activities. Model N Deal Analytics will allow FCI to bring real-time, operational business intelligence to the price negotiation process with advanced customer and quote analysis functionality that will speed quote evaluation without leaving money on the table. "We see Model N’s revenue management solutions as being one of our key strategic levers to continued growth, flexibility, and competitiveness in the global marketplace,” said Liam Butterworth, VP, Strategic Marketing, FCI Motorized Vehicles Division. “Rapid globalization, heightened competition, and growing buyer sophistication have dramatically increased the complexity of doing business for component manufacturers,” said Richard Fitchen, General Manager, Model N High Tech. “We are pleased that FCI has decided to expand its relationship with Model N to deliver the processes and tools needed to stay on top of this demanding business environment.”
